Old 97's

Old 97's is an American rock band from Dallas. Formed in 1992, they have released thirteen studio albums, two full extended plays, shared split duty on another EP, and they have a live album. Their most recent release is titled American Primitive. Old 97's were pioneers of the alt-country movement during the mid-to-late 1990s, then they developed more of a power pop style in the 2000s. Lead vocalist and primary songwriter Rhett Miller has said the band's style is "loud folk". The band's name is in reference to the Wreck of the Old 97.
